美文网首页基础知识
软件测试概述(二)

软件测试概述(二)

作者: Antus | 来源:发表于2021-08-22 17:59 被阅读0次
软件缺陷与软件故障

1、软件缺陷是指存在于软件(文档、数据、程序)之中的那些不希望或不可接受的偏差。其结果是软件运行于某一特定条件是会出现软件故障,这时称软件缺陷被激活;
2、软件故障是指软件运行过程中出现的一种不希望或不可接受的内部状态,此时若无适当的措施加以及时处理,便产生软件失效。软件失效时指软件运行时产生的一种不希望活不可接受的外部行为结果。

软件质量

软件质量是指软件产品满足明确或隐含需求的能力有关的特性和特征的总和,含义如以下四个方面:
1、能满足给定需求的特性
2、软件结构良好,合理利用系统资源,易读易于理解,方便软件的维护
3、能满足用户综合期望的程度,软件系统具有有好的用户界面
4、软件的组合特性。软件生存周期各阶段的文档齐全、规范、便于配置管理

软件测试

软件测试是为了发现错误而执行程序的过程
软件测试是一个找错的过程,测试只能找出程序中的错误,而不能证明程序无错。
测试要求以较少的用例、时间和人力找出软件中潜在的各种错误和缺陷,以确保系统的质量**。

软件测试的主要工作是「验证」「确认」
「验证」是保证软件正确实现特定功能的一系列活动;
「确认」是一系列的活动和过程,目的是证实在一个给定的外部环境中软件的逻辑的正确性;

软件测试贯穿于整个软件开发生命周期

96CC3CD5-F042-403C-8F1D-0A64019FDA28.jpeg

软件测试的目的

保证软件产品的最终质量,在软件开发的过程中,对软件产品进行质量控制

测试是为了证明程序有错,而不能保证程序没有错误。

1、测试是一个程序的执行过程,其目的在于发现错误
2、一个好的测试用例很可能发现至今尚未察觉的错误
3、一个成功的测试是发现至今尚未察觉的错误的测试

相关文章

  • 软件测试概述(二)

    软件缺陷与软件故障 1、软件缺陷是指存在于软件(文档、数据、程序)之中的那些不希望或不可接受的偏差。其结果是软件运...

  • 基于模型测试01

    一、概述 MBT中文名称为基于模型的测试,基于模型的测试属于软件测试领域的一种测试方法。 二、背景 软件测...

  • 软件测试概述

    软件测试概述 软件测试的历史软件测试的概念起源于上世纪70年代(197*年),软件测试随着计算机的发展而产生。早起...

  • 软件测试概述

    1、什么是软件测试 软件测试(英语:Software Testing),描述一种用来促进鉴定软件的正确性、完整性、...

  • 软件测试概述

    软件测试学习笔记 第一部分:软件测试概述 什么是软件缺陷 软件缺陷来源 软件测试对象 软件测试过程模型 测试生命周...

  • 软件测试概述

    通过本章的学习,您将学习到: 软件的定义 软件测试的历史 软件测试的定义 软件测试的对象 软件测试的意义 一、软件...

  • 测试过程模型

    (转自网易论坛) 1 测试过程概述 1.1软件测试过程概述 软件测试过程是一种抽象的模型,用于定义软件测试的流程和...

  • 软件测试读书笔记(佟伟光著)7

    软件测试项目管理 软件测试项目管理概述 软件测试项目与软件测试项目管理测试项目的一般特性:独特性、组织性、具有一定...

  • 软件测试管理(一)

    1 软件测试管理概述 1.1软件测试管理基础 1,软件测试管理目标:软件测试管理的目标是通过系统的、高效的、适用的...

  • 软件测试

    软件测试 概述 程序+文档+数据=软件 狭义的软件测试定义:为发现软件缺陷而执行程序或系统的过程 广义的软件测试定...

网友评论

    本文标题:软件测试概述(二)

    本文链接:https://www.haomeiwen.com/subject/nzfhiltx.html